    Frida (12 April 2009 – 15 November 2022) [1] was a yellow Labrador Retriever who worked as a search and rescue dog for the Mexican Navy (SEMAR). She was deployed to help the rescue efforts in the aftermath of natural disasters. Equipped with protective goggles, harness and boots, she was trained to bark if she detected someone in need of help.

    The training of search and rescue dogs often starts at the age of eight weeks. Courses, trainings and testing events prepare the canines step by step for the case of emergency. IRO trains search and rescue dogs in the disciplines of Tracking, Area Search, Rubble Search and Avalanche Search as well as Water Rescue and Mantrailing.
